From 2958f4444f90e179b794fed942cfaf3af275f328 Mon Sep 17 00:00:00 2001 From: Matheus Fernandes Date: Sun, 15 Jan 2017 13:23:02 -0200 Subject: [PATCH] =?UTF-8?q?Add=20`electron-rebuild`=20to=20prevent=20`node?= =?UTF-8?q?-pty`=20from=20failing=20to=20load=20=E2=80=93=20closes=20#1027?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- package.json | 2 ++ 1 file changed, 2 insertions(+) diff --git a/package.json b/package.json index e92a974e..91c727bc 100644 --- a/package.json +++ b/package.json @@ -9,6 +9,7 @@ "test": "npm run lint", "prepush": "npm test", "postinstall": "install-app-deps", + "rebuild-node-pty": "electron-rebuild -f -w app/node_modules/node-pty -m app", "dist": "npm run build && cross-env BABEL_ENV=production babel --out-file app/dist/bundle.js --no-comments --minified app/dist/bundle.js && build", "clean": "npm cache clear && rm -rf node_modules && rm -rf app/node_modules && rm -rf app/dist" }, @@ -112,6 +113,7 @@ "electron": "1.4.7", "electron-builder": "8.6.0", "electron-devtools-installer": "^2.0.0", + "electron-rebuild": "1.5.6", "eslint-config-xo-react": "^0.10.0", "eslint-plugin-react": "^6.7.1", "husky": "^0.11.6",